Please don't feel ignorant! I just happened to be in the right place at
the right time. I was watching tv one night and caught Larry King
interviewing Sam Donaldson, the newscaster and cancer survivor, about the
March on Washington to raise awareness about the need for additional
support of Cancer Research to eradicate the disease. Those also involved
are Scott Hamilton, Mike Milken, Cindy Crawford, Andria Jaeger, Harry
Belafonte, and Norman Schwarzkopf (except Andria, all cancer survivors).
It is scheduled for September of this year and you can call
1-888-937-6227 (toll free) and they will send an informational packet.
